Output 05091a38c6744039276b9341498f3e99d0e57b6e09a3411df133430b3f05fb46:2

value
12562672
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ef9a225df20bee6bcd11f3529d934ef34406820 OP_EQUALVERIFY OP_CHECKSIG
address
1E2z15B4u8LRuNytHKUpSh5sYQHhig7KBc
transaction
05091a38c6744039276b9341498f3e99d0e57b6e09a3411df133430b3f05fb46
spent
true